Relationships can be tricky, leaving you terribly anxious at times. It's natural to go through the highs and lows in a relationship, but at the same time one should also know how to handle it. Instead of being jittery, anxious and stressed out, what you need to learn is how to relax in that moment and breathe. Here are a few tips and tricks that can help you reduce the stress in a relationship.

5 Practical Things You Can Do To Reduce
                      Stress In Your Relationship

1. Communicate

It is very important in any relationship to listen to each other. Most relationships fail because there is lack of communication. Small gesture in a relationship matter a lot and listening to your partner is one.

2. Don’t judge 

Just don’t judge every little conversation in a relationship. If your partner compliments you, return the favour instead of questioning their motive.

3. Avoid the blame game

This is the best thing you can do to your relationship. Blame game can be very destructive for a relationship and it never works to unite, rather it breaks. Lets face it, we all make mistakes, that’s just the way life is. It's very important to keep aside the egos and avoid the temptation to blame your partner.

4. Treat your partner with respect

Respect is the key to any good relationship. We all have moments where we lose our cool, but the last thing you want to do is be disrespectful to the person you share our life with. The lack of respect and consideration that can break a relationship.

5. Cheer each other

Isn’t it encouraging when you think you can't do it, but your partner tells you that you can. This attitude can help you during those challenging times when you or your partner may be experiencing feelings of self-doubt. Mutual support and encouragement is one of the most powerful anti-stress tools a relationship has. Be sure to make good use of it.
